Why psychological health and wellness skills fade faster than we think

Memory is context-dependent. We recall what we make use of. A person might finish a detailed mental health training course in January and take care of no crises until October. Under stress and anxiety, the brain prioritizes fast pattern matching. Without duplicated method, you reach for shortcuts, and faster ways can cause damage. I have actually seen well-meaning coworkers over-question someone with psychosis, rising distress, while failing to remember the simplest support: safety, link, then options.

There is likewise the problem of drift. Groups replicate what they see rather than what they were educated. Micro-cultures form around charismatic personnel that improvisate. Without periodic improvement, those improvisations can become standard technique. An organized mental health correspondence course brings groups back to evidence-based approaches, straightens language, and presents the most recent legal and honest guides.

If you take care of a team of psychological wellness assistance policemans or leaders that frequently function as first point of call, you can expect skill spaces to emerge in areas like danger triage, limits, reference paths, documentation, and social safety. Those spaces widen in high team turn over environments, crossbreed offices, and roles where mental health action is a tiny slice of a broader task description.

The distinction a refresher course makes during initial response

The void between a thought of concept and a practiced skill shows up most really in the very first 5 minutes. Those mins identify whether the discussion opens up or closes down, whether the risk photo is clear or muddled.

One manager I coached recalled to ask, "Are you thinking about hurting yourself?" however was reluctant on follow-up. After refresher course training, he started using a tranquil prompt collection: asking about timing, means, accessibility, and protective factors, after that recording precise phrasing without editorializing. He also learned to scale his response: when to trigger first aid for mental health protocols internally, when to call a situation line with approval, and when to rise to emergency solutions without it. It is a little toolkit, but it shortens the distance from issue to action.

Another team, working in a factory, located their preliminary training didn't make up overnight changes. Their refresher course added on-call rise paths, adjusted manuscripts for managers that were not comfy asking straight self-destruction concerns, and a laminated quick-reference card for the break space. Within 3 months, two very early interventions were logged that could otherwise have actually been missed.

Refresher frequency and layout that in fact stick

I suggest 12 to 24 months between refreshers, weighted by direct exposure and change. If your function consists of routine crisis mental health feedback, lean closer to annual. If you hardly ever use the skills, a shorter, much more frequent micro-refresher can maintain the essentials active between official courses.

Formats that stick pair short theory ruptureds with circumstance practice. I frequently see enhancements when teams relocate from generic study to sector-specific ones: a retail manager dealing with a troubled customer, an educator dealing with rising behavior, a FIFO worker phoning from camp after hours. Humans learn best when the situation seems like their day job.

Blended shipment works well. A half-day face to face devoted to skill drills, plus an online component that captures regulatory modifications, keeps the time financial investment practical. People who complete first aid in mental health training as part of a more comprehensive safety program often gain from short quarterly refresher courses, 30 to 45 minutes each, focused on a solitary skill: self-destruction risk concerns, de-escalation in open spaces, managing third-party reports.

The ability of asking tidy, straight questions

If there is one competence that atrophies without technique, it is the ability of asking straight suicide concerns without flinching. Individuals stress they will put the idea in a person's head. Proof does not sustain that fear. What does trigger injury is skirting around the concern, then entrusting to an incorrect sense of safety.

A refresher course resets the muscular tissue memory: "Are you considering taking your life?" adhered to by peaceful, constant silence. Then the follow-ups: "Have you thought of just how you would do it?", "Do you have access to what you would certainly make use of?", "When were you thinking about doing this?", "What has kept you risk-free so far?" When done well, the conversation feels like treatment, not examination. I have actually seen people release stress the moment the inquiry is asked plainly, because it names what they were carrying alone.

Documentation that helps the following individual, not simply the file

Logging a crisis communication is not a bureaucratic chore. It is an information handoff to your future self or the next -responder. A careful refresher course walks through how to document quotes verbatim, note observed habits without labeling, document timelines, listing danger and safety variables, and capture approval choices. It also addresses personal privacy legislations and functional redactions when composing e-mail updates. In audits I have actually carried out, good documentation cuts follow-up time by fifty percent and decreases repeated doubting that can retraumatize the person.

What to practice between refreshers

Teams that stay sharp treat mental health training like any kind of other safety and security ability. They rehearse. Two micro-practices make a distinction:

    A monthly two-minute drill where a single person reads a scenario card and another reacts, focusing on the first inquiry and the initial de-escalation step. Timed. Short. No perfectionism. A turning documentation testimonial where a de-identified note is read aloud and improved with each other for quality, neutrality, and threat detail.

Those habits maintain expertise obtainable under anxiety. They likewise construct a culture where discussing mental wellness action is normal, not something that only happens throughout courses.
